Barbara Eden Reminisces About Working with Elvis Presley in Flaming Star: A Tribute to the King of Rock 'n' Roll

Barbara Eden, known for her role in "I Dream of Jeannie," fondly recalls her experience working with Elvis Presley in the 1960 Western film Flaming Star. She praises Presley's acting skills, describing him as a fine actor who delivered a beautiful performance in the movie. Despite the film not being a commercial success initially, Eden highlights Presley's talent and the enjoyable moments they shared on set.

In Flaming Star, Presley portrays Pacer Burton, a man grappling with his mixed heritage, while Eden plays Roslyn Pierce, the girlfriend of Pacer's brother. The film, based on a book by Clair Huffaker, showcases Presley's acting abilities in a non-singing role, a departure from his usual musical performances. Eden reminisces about the camaraderie on set, where Presley and his companions would play music between takes, creating a warm and welcoming atmosphere.

Elvis Presley, who made his film debut in Love Me Tender, went on to star in numerous movies before his untimely death in 1977. Barbara Eden, on the other hand, continued her acting career with roles in various films and television shows, including the iconic I Dream of Jeannie series. She reflects on her time working with Presley as a joyous experience, emphasizing his acting prowess and the positive impact he had on the production.

In a recent panel discussion, Eden shared her admiration for Presley's performance in Flaming Star, noting that he received critical acclaim for his acting despite not singing in the film. She describes Presley as a delightful and fabulous co-star, highlighting the unique qualities he brought to the role.
